Course Content

• Introduction to Machine Learning for Architectural Design
• Data Acquisition and Preprocessing for Architectural Applications
• Supervised Learning Techniques in Architectural Geometry & Form
• Unsupervised Learning for Pattern Recognition in Building Design
• Generative Models for Architectural Design Exploration (Generative Design)
• Reinforcement Learning for Optimal Building Performance
• Machine Learning for Building Energy Efficiency Prediction
• Ethical Considerations and Bias in Algorithmic Architectural Design
• Case Studies: Machine Learning in Practice for Architects
• Deployment and Implementation of ML Models in Architectural Workflow

Career path

Career Role (Machine Learning in Architecture) Description
AI-Powered Design Architect Leveraging machine learning for generative design, optimizing building performance and exploring novel architectural forms. High demand for professionals skilled in both architecture and ML.
BIM & ML Specialist Integrating machine learning algorithms into Building Information Modeling (BIM) workflows, automating tasks and improving data analysis for enhanced project management and efficiency. Strong skills in BIM software and ML are crucial.
Computational Architect Employing computational methods, including machine learning, for design exploration, simulation, and optimization of building designs, addressing sustainability and performance goals. Expertise in algorithms and architectural design are essential.
Predictive Maintenance Engineer (Buildings) Utilizing machine learning for predictive maintenance of building systems, improving operational efficiency and reducing downtime. Knowledge of building systems and machine learning models is required.
